In today’s contemporary social scenario, the choice between a government or private job depends on individual priorities and values. Government jobs offer stability, security, and a sense of serving the nation, but may have limited career growth and lower salaries. On the other hand, private jobs offer competitive salaries, career growth, and innovation, but may have uncertain job security and high stress levels.
With the rise of the gig economy and entrepreneurship, many individuals are opting for private jobs or starting their own ventures. However, government jobs still hold value for those who prioritize job security and want to make a difference in society.
In a world where work-life balance and mental health are increasingly important, individuals must consider their personal priorities when choosing between government and private jobs. Ultimately, the decision depends on one’s values, skills, and goals.
In contemporary society, we see a mix of both government and private sector employees. While some individuals thrive in the stability of government jobs, others excel in the dynamic private sector. The key is to choose a path that aligns with one’s values and priorities.

The statement “Yoga is not merely a form of physical exercise, but an intricate art form that harmonizes the mind, body, and soul” accurately reflects the profound essence of yoga. Beyond its physical postures (asanas), yoga encompasses meditation, breath control (pranayama), and philosophical principles, integrating physical, mental, and spiritual disciplines. This holistic approach cultivates balance, awareness, and inner peace.
In India, yoga has been an integral part of cultural heritage for millennia, rooted in Hinduism, Buddhism, and Jainism. It has evolved into a spiritual practice, guiding individuals toward self-realization and union with the divine.

ARM processors are a type of central processing unit (CPU) designed by ARM Holdings. These processors are widely used in mobile devices, tablets, embedded systems, and increasingly in other types of computing devices. ARM stands for Advanced RISC Machine, where RISC stands for Reduced Instruction Set Computing.

ARM processors are known for their energy efficiency, which is crucial for mobile devices that rely on battery power. They achieve this efficiency by using a simpler instruction set and by being highly customizable, allowing manufacturers to tailor the processors to specific needs.
ARM processors come in different architectures like ARMv7 and ARMv8, with ARMv8 being the most recent and offering 64-bit processing capabilities. These processors are also used in supercomputers and servers due to their scalability and performance.
Due to their power efficiency, performance, and adaptability across a broad spectrum of devices and applications, ARM processors have become prevalent in the mobile computing industry. Their dominance is a result of their ability to balance energy efficiency with high performance, making them ideal for a range of computing needs.
